AI Skill是什么?一篇讲清楚它和Prompt、MCP
文章核心内容介绍了AI的“技能模块”(Skill),它将任务中的经验、规则等封装成可复用的说明书,提升任务处理效率和稳定性。Skill适用于不同能力的模型,能有效减少模型在具体任务中的错误。文章详细阐述了Skill的作用、触发方式、工作原理、结构以及如何评估一个Skill的好坏,并提出了何时使用Skill的建议。Skill的本质是可复用的任务工作流,它将经验从聊天窗口中抽离,转化为可命名、触发、维护和组合的文件,使AI在处理重复任务时无需每次重新理解偏好。
先说结论
Skill可以先理解成 AI 的“专业能力模块”。
它不是一段临时 prompt,也不是一个外部工具。更准确地说,Skill 是把一类任务里的经验、规则、操作流程和参考资料,封装成一份可复用的说明书。
比如:
- 写周报时,加载“周报整理 Skill”。
- 审阅合同时,加载“合同审阅 Skill”。
- 清洗数据时,加载“数据清洗 Skill”。
- 整理会议录音时,加载“会议纪要 Skill”。
好的 Skill 不能把弱模型变成强模型,但能减少模型在具体任务里的摇摆。
这里的“强模型”和“弱模型”不是永久标签,而是相对任务复杂度来说的。
强模型通常指各家公司旗舰级、推理型或专业工作模型。比如 GPT、Claude、Gemini、DeepSeek、Qwen 这些模型家族里的高端版本,通常更适合处理长上下文、多步骤推理、复杂代码、严肃分析和 Agent 工作流。
弱模型不是贬义,更多是指能力、上下文、推理深度或稳定性更有限的模型。比如旧一代模型、小参数本地模型、量化后的 7B/8B/14B 模型,或者各家为了低成本和低延迟设计的mini、lite、flash-lite类模型。它们很适合分类、改写、简单摘要、格式转换这类边界清楚的任务。但遇到复杂规划、长文档推理或多工具协作时,更容易漏步骤、误解约束,或者前后说法不一致。
Skill 的作用,是把任务流程、质量标准和反例提前写清楚。强模型用了 Skill,输出会更稳;弱模型用了 Skill,也能少犯一些低级错误。但如果任务本身需要很强的推理、长上下文或专业判断,Skill 不能替代模型能力。
为什么需要 Skill?
很多人刚开始用 AI,习惯把所有要求都塞进一段长 prompt:
你是一个资深编辑,请帮我写文章。要求语言自然,结构清晰,不要 AI 味,适合对外发布。标题要吸引人,内容要有案例,还要有结论。这类 prompt 当然能用,但问题也明显:
- 每次都要重新写。
- 规则散落在聊天记录里,不好维护。
- 复杂任务会越写越长,最后重点被淹没。
- 同类任务之间无法沉淀经验。
- 换一个 AI 工具后,又要重新组织一遍。
Skill 解决的就是“经验复用”的问题。
它把那些稳定、反复出现、值得沉淀的做法写成文件。AI 在需要时读取这个文件,再按里面的流程执行任务。
你可以把 Skill 理解成三件东西的结合:
- AI 的专业知识模块。
- AI 的长期记忆和行为约束。
- 某个任务或技术栈的官方用法说明书。
Skill 如何触发?
Skill 的触发通常有两种方式:用户显式触发,以及系统自动触发。
用户显式触发
最直接的方式,是你在请求里点名某个 Skill。
使用 weekly-report skill,帮我把这些工作记录整理成本周周报。这种方式最稳定,因为你已经明确告诉 AI:这次任务应该使用哪个能力模块。
系统自动触发
更常见的方式,是 AI 根据 Skill 的元信息判断是否需要加载。
每个SKILL.md文件开头一般都有一段 YAML FrontMatter:
---name: weekly-reportdescription: "整理和生成工作周报。适用于周报、本周总结、weekly report、项目进展汇总。当用户要求整理一周工作、生成周报或总结项目进展时使用。"---其中最关键的是:
name:Skill 的名称。description:说明这个 Skill 能干什么、什么时候应该使用。
当用户说“帮我写周报”“整理本周工作”“把这些记录变成本周总结”时,AI 会根据 description 判断:这可能匹配weekly-report,于是读取对应的SKILL.md。
所以,Skill 能不能被准确触发,很大程度取决于description写得清不清楚。
Skill 如何工作?
Skill 的工作方式,可以概括成一句话:
AI 先看 Skill 的元信息,判断是否相关;相关时再读取正文和必要资源,把这些内容临时加入当前任务上下文。
一个简化流程如下:
这里有一个关键点:Skill 应该渐进式加载。
也就是说,AI 不应该一上来把 Skill 目录里的所有内容都读完。更合理的做法是:
- 先看 Skill 的头部元信息,判断是否该用。
- 再读
SKILL.md的总流程。 - 如果流程需要,再读取具体的参考资料、模板、脚本或资产。
这样能减少上下文浪费。AI 的上下文窗口不是无限的。如果一个 Skill 把规则、案例、模板、FAQ 全塞进一个大文件,模型每次都要加载一大坨内容,任务重点反而会被淹没。
一个 Skill 通常长什么样?
一个基础 Skill 可以只有一个文件:
weekly-report/└── SKILL.md复杂一点的 Skill,可以带上辅助资源:
weekly-report/├── SKILL.md├── references/│ └── report-style.md├── scripts/│ └── summarize_tasks.py└── assets/ └── weekly-template.md其中SKILL.md是核心。
它一般由两部分组成:
- FrontMatter:告诉 AI 这个 Skill 叫什么、什么时候使用。
- Markdown 正文:告诉 AI 触发后具体怎么做。
正文至少要回答几个问题:
- 这个 Skill 的目标是什么?
- 执行步骤是什么?
- 输出格式是什么?
- 有哪些质量标准?
- 遇到模糊需求时应该怎么问?
- 有哪些常见错误要避免?
Skill、System Prompt 和 MCP 的区别
这三者经常被混在一起,但分工完全不同。
| 名称 | 解决什么问题 | 什么时候加载 | 典型内容 |
|---|---|---|---|
| System Prompt | 全局行为规则 | 每轮对话都加载 | 身份、语气、安全边界、通用约束 |
| Skill | 某类任务的知识和流程 | 命中任务时加载 | 执行步骤、质量标准、模板、示例 |
| MCP | 外部能力接口 | 需要调用工具时使用 | 数据库、浏览器、文件系统、第三方 API |
一句话区分:
- System Prompt 告诉 AI “你始终应该怎么做”。
- Skill 告诉 AI “遇到这类任务时应该怎么做”。
- MCP 告诉 AI “你可以调用哪些外部能力去做”。
比如用户说:
帮我把这篇文章做成一份 PPT。可能发生的是:
- System Prompt 约束 AI 的总体行为,比如要直接、准确、不要编造。
- PowerPoint Skill 告诉 AI 如何设计页面结构、版式、图表和演示节奏。
- 文件系统或文档工具作为 MCP/工具接口,让 AI 真正创建
.pptx文件。
三者不是替代关系,而是搭配关系。
什么样的 Skill 才算好?
我会用五个标准判断一个 Skill 好不好。
1. 触发准确
用户提出相关任务时,它能被加载;用户提出无关任务时,它不会乱入。
这主要靠name和description。
2. 边界清楚
它应该说清楚适合什么任务、不适合什么任务,以及和相邻 Skill 的区别是什么。
3. 流程可执行
正文不能只有“专业、自然、高质量”这类价值观。AI 读完以后,应该知道先做什么、后做什么,遇到缺信息时怎么处理,最后输出什么格式。
4. 内容可渐进加载
不要把所有材料塞进一个超长SKILL.md。核心流程放正文,长资料拆成references/,固定素材放进assets/,稳定脚本放进scripts/。
5. 能持续迭代
Skill 不是一次性写完的。每次你发现 AI 输出不稳定,都可以回到 Skill 里补一条规则、一个反例、一个模板,或者一个脚本。
什么时候应该使用 Skill?
如果一个任务只做一次,不一定要写 Skill。
但如果你发现自己反复对 AI 说同样的话,就可以考虑沉淀成 Skill。
典型信号包括:
- 你经常复制同一段 prompt。
- 你经常纠正 AI 的同一种错误。
- 你希望某类输出保持固定格式。
- 你有一套自己的审美、流程或判断标准。
- 你希望换工具后仍能复用这套经验。
比如写文章这件事,如果你每次都要提醒它:
不要写得太像 AI。开头别废话。先给结论。每段短一点。保留关键判断。不要乱用形容词。那就可以做一个写作 Skill。
小结
Skill 的本质不是“更长的提示词”,而是“可复用的任务工作流”。
它把经验从聊天窗口里抽出来,变成可以命名、触发、维护和组合的文件。这样 AI 在处理重复任务时,不需要每次从零理解你的偏好,也不用临场猜什么叫“专业”。
真正有价值的 Skill,通常不是写得最长的那个,而是边界最清楚、触发最准确、流程最可执行的那个。
最后
我在一线科技企业深耕十二载,见证过太多因技术更迭而跃迁的案例。那些率先拥抱 AI 的同事,早已在效率与薪资上形成代际优势,我意识到有很多经验和知识值得分享给大家,也可以通过我们的能力和经验解答大家在大模型的学习中的很多困惑。
我整理出这套 AI 大模型突围资料包:
- ✅AI大模型学习路线图
- ✅Agent行业报告
- ✅100集大模型视频教程
- ✅大模型书籍PDF
- ✅DeepSeek教程
- ✅AI产品经理入门资料
完整的大模型学习和面试资料已经上传带到CSDN的官方了,有需要的朋友可以扫描下方二维码免费领取【保证100%免费】👇👇
为什么说现在普通人就业/升职加薪的首选是AI大模型?
人工智能技术的爆发式增长,正以不可逆转之势重塑就业市场版图。从DeepSeek等国产大模型引发的科技圈热议,到全国两会关于AI产业发展的政策聚焦,再到招聘会上排起的长队,AI的热度已从技术领域渗透到就业市场的每一个角落。
智联招聘的最新数据给出了最直观的印证:2025年2月,AI领域求职人数同比增幅突破200%,远超其他行业平均水平;整个人工智能行业的求职增速达到33.4%,位居各行业榜首,其中人工智能工程师岗位的求职热度更是飙升69.6%。
AI产业的快速扩张,也让人才供需矛盾愈发突出。麦肯锡报告明确预测,到2030年中国AI专业人才需求将达600万人,人才缺口可能高达400万人,这一缺口不仅存在于核心技术领域,更蔓延至产业应用的各个环节。
资料包有什么?
①从入门到精通的全套视频教程⑤⑥
包含提示词工程、RAG、Agent等技术点
② AI大模型学习路线图(还有视频解说)
全过程AI大模型学习路线
③学习电子书籍和技术文档
市面上的大模型书籍确实太多了,这些是我精选出来的
④各大厂大模型面试题目详解
⑤ 这些资料真的有用吗?
这份资料由我和鲁为民博士共同整理,鲁为民博士先后获得了北京清华大学学士和美国加州理工学院博士学位,在包括IEEE Transactions等学术期刊和诸多国际会议上发表了超过50篇学术论文、取得了多项美国和中国发明专利,同时还斩获了吴文俊人工智能科学技术奖。目前我正在和鲁博士共同进行人工智能的研究。
所有的视频教程由智泊AI老师录制,且资料与智泊AI共享,相互补充。这份学习大礼包应该算是现在最全面的大模型学习资料了。
资料内容涵盖了从入门到进阶的各类视频教程和实战项目,无论你是小白还是有些技术基础的,这份资料都绝对能帮助你提升薪资待遇,转行大模型岗位。
智泊AI始终秉持着“让每个人平等享受到优质教育资源”的育人理念,通过动态追踪大模型开发、数据标注伦理等前沿技术趋势,构建起"前沿课程+智能实训+精准就业"的高效培养体系。
课堂上不光教理论,还带着学员做了十多个真实项目。学员要亲自上手搞数据清洗、模型调优这些硬核操作,把课本知识变成真本事!
如果说你是以下人群中的其中一类,都可以来智泊AI学习人工智能,找到高薪工作,一次小小的“投资”换来的是终身受益!
应届毕业生:无工作经验但想要系统学习AI大模型技术,期待通过实战项目掌握核心技术。
零基础转型:非技术背景但关注AI应用场景,计划通过低代码工具实现“AI+行业”跨界。
业务赋能 突破瓶颈:传统开发者(Java/前端等)学习Transformer架构与LangChain框架,向AI全栈工程师转型。
👉获取方式:
😝有需要的小伙伴,可以保存图片到wx扫描二v码免费领取【保证100%免费】🆓**
